I got my furnitures from ..

IKEA - will call 1hr before coming, on time, installlers are nice.

Star furniture - good sales service, will call one day in advance to confirm time, will also reach within timeframe given.

Vhive, HECOM, all same as above.

Maybe I'm lucky. !!

No complaint about any of them so far.

My only dissatisfaction are those "agent installers" engaged by Philips to mount my LCD TV, they were nonsense. I would seriously reconsider buying another Philips solely because of that.

Meanwhile, try to avoid those shops which are frequently blacklisted here? Those showroom in Singapore, but factory in China, promise you delivery date but fail to deliver? There are a lot more of such examples in sgbrides. :jawdrop:
